A guinea pig, with a black color and long hair, was crossed with a guinea pig, which has a brown coat and short hair. What offspring by genotype and phonotypist can be expected from this crossing if the parents are homozygous for both pairs of alleles. Black color and long hair are dominant features.

Let’s designate the gene for black hair of guinea pigs as K, then the gene for brown hair of these animals will be k.

Let’s designate the gene for long hair of guinea pigs as L, then the gene for short hair will be l.

A guinea pig with long black hair, according to the condition of the problem, is homozygous for both traits – KKLL. It produces KL germ cells.

The brown shorthaired guinea pig is also homozygous – kkll. It produces kl germ cells.

All offspring will be uniform and represented by diheterozygous KkLl pups with long black hair.
